The inaugural release of Leefield Station Pinot Noir delivers a seam of vivid red berry fruits that speak strongly to the cool-climate growing conditions of the Waihopai Valley, Marlborough. This core of pure red fruits sits amidst savoury elements of grape stem, smoke and a hint of classic Pinot Noir funk.
Winemakers Notes:
Lovingly hand-picked fruit was predominately de-stemmed without crushing into small open-top fermentation tanks. Some whole clusters were included in select batches to add complexity and length to the final assemblage.
The grapes were cold-soaked for around 5 - 7 days, before a rapid, warm fermentation. The ferments were hand-plunged 3 or 4 times each day to keep the skins in intimate contact with the fermenting juice, then left to macerate for an additional week post-ferment to ensure optimum flavour development and integrated tannin extraction.
